Is Berber carpet hard to clean?

Berber carpet can require special attention when it comes to cleaning. In addition to regular vacuuming, Berber carpets need to be regularly deep cleaned every 12-18 months to remove dirt and grit buildup which can permanently damage the fibers.

To deep clean a Berber carpet, it typically requires either a professional carpet cleaner or an extraction-grade cleaner and an extractor. The extractor is necessary because Berber carpets often have loops, twists, and turns making the use of a shampooer difficult.

Not only that, but Berber carpets can be susceptible to permanent damage if the wrong soap or cleaner is used or if too much water is used during the cleaning process. It’s important to also note that Berber carpets also need to be handled carefully since the yarns can be easily pulled or snagged which can make it difficult to match fibers and repairs.

Therefore, Berber carpets can require more attention and specialized care when it comes to cleaning, but it is possible to keep them looking great with the right cleaning system and methodology.

Can I shampoo my Berber carpet?

Yes, you can shampoo your Berber carpet. However, it’s important to take extra care when shampooing Berber carpets. Because of its low-level loop construction, Berber carpets are susceptible to damage when wet.

Excessive water and soap residue can cause the individual loops to swell and temporarily distort the pattern of the carpet. To avoid this, you should use as little liquid as possible and make sure to thoroughly rinse the shampoo out during the cleaning process.

In addition, you should also make sure to use the right equipment when shampooing your Berber carpet. Shampoo machines with rotary brushes are often too abrasive, so an electric spinner or a hand-held steam cleaner is the better option.

You should also make sure to address any spots or stains before shampooing to prevent distortion of the fibers.

Overall, shampooing your Berber carpet is possible with the right treatment and precautions. Just remember to use minimal liquid and the correct‚ care and equipment to get your Berber looking great.

How do you wash a Berber?

To properly wash a Berber rug, start by vacuuming the rug thoroughly. Use a hand-held vacuum for small rugs and an upright for large rugs. Remove any stuck debris and dirt, paying special attention to edges and corners.

Next, test a small, hidden area of the rug with a rug cleaning solution. Allow the area to dry, then check for any color bleeds or fading. If it passes the test, you can proceed with cleaning the rug.

Fill a bucket with cold or lukewarm water and add a small amount of mild detergent or carpet shampoo. Submerge a clean, soft-bristled brush in the solution. Starting in one corner, brush the rug in a circular motion.

Work your way down the length of the rug and repeat in overlapping sections. Rinse the rug with cold, clear water. You may need to repeat the rinsing process several times to remove all of the soap.

Dry the rug by blotting it with a non-dyed towel or chamois. Place a fan near the rug to speed up drying. Never place the rug in direct sunlight, as it can cause fading. Drying in the sun also makes it more susceptible to mold and mildew.

Once the rug is dry, use a vacuum to pick up fluffing up the fibres. Dust and leftover dirt that settled into the rug during cleaning can be removed with a vacuum. Alternatively, you can use a soft brush to gently fluff up the fibres.

Does Rug Doctor work on Berber?

Yes, Rug Doctor machines and products are designed to work on most carpet types, including Berber. Berber carpets may have a more dense weave than more common carpet types, which can make it difficult to remove stubborn stains.

To ensure the best results with a Rug Doctor on Berber carpets, it’s recommended that you apply a pre-treatment to the area before use. Pre-treatments can be specially formulated for deep cleaning and can help break down difficult stains that can be embedded in a Berber’s tight loops.

When using a machine, take special care to make sure that you’re not over-saturating the carpet as this can result in damp carpets and bacteria growth. If there is any excess liquid or suds left on the carpet, be sure to thoroughly remove them before allowing the area to dry.

How long does Berber carpet last?

Berber carpets have become a popular choice for homeowners looking for a durable and attractive flooring option. The life expectancy of Berber carpets varies based on a variety of factors, including the fibers used, the level of wear and tear, and the quality of the installation and maintenance.

Generally speaking, Berber carpets can last between 10 and 20 years. However, high-quality carpets made of more resilient materials such as nylon can last much longer with proper care. Higher-end carpets are also more resistant to stains and fading from sunlight, which helps extend their lifespan.

To get the most out of your Berber carpet and ensure it lasts as long as possible, it’s important to follow the manufacturer’s instructions for proper care and maintenance. This includes vacuuming consistently, using specialty stain-resistant treatments, and avoiding walking on the carpet with outdoor shoes.

How do you get old pet stains out of Berber carpet?

For the removal of old pet stains from Berber carpet there are several approaches that can be taken.

The first step is to vacuum or blot the area with a clean, absorbent cloth to remove as much of the stain as possible. Once this is done, you can use a carpet spotting solution to pre-treat the stained area.

These products are available at many hardware and home improvement stores, and should be sprayed onto the spot directly, allowing it to penetrate the fibers of the carpet. After applying the spotting solution, you should let it sit for at least 10 minutes, or longer if necessary, before blotting the area with a new, clean cloth.

It may also be necessary to use a specialized pet stain remover, which can also be found at home improvement stores. Before using, you should always test the product on an inconspicuous area of the carpet to ensure it is safe for your specific type of Berber carpet.

After using the product, you should again let it sit for roughly 10 minutes before blotting and then rinsing the area with water.

If the stain persists, you may need to hire the services of a professional carpet cleaner, who will be able to identify the source and extent of the problem, as well as determine the best methods of removal.

Is it better to shampoo or steam carpets?

It depends on what type of carpets you have and what their specific needs may be. When it comes to shampooing carpets, it helps to deep clean and remove stubborn stains and ground-in dirt. It also helps to break down any problematic substances, such as grease or oil, that may be spilled on the carpet.

However, shampooing can also wear down the fibers of the carpet, especially if it is an inexpensive or low-quality carpet. On the other hand, steam cleaning carpets releases hot steam onto the carpet to help loosen dirt, dust and pollen, and also sanitize it.

Steam cleaning is gentler on carpet fibers and can help carpets last longer. Steam cleaning is usually recommended for fine and expensive carpets, such as silk or wool-based carpets, as it provides a deeper clean without damaging the carpet.

Ultimately, it is best to consult with a professional carpet cleaner to determine which type of cleaning is best for your specific carpets.

How often should you steam clean your carpet?

It is recommended to steam clean your carpet every 12 to 18 months. However, the frequency of steam cleaning may vary depending on the environment and amount of foot traffic in your home or office. If you have pets, young children, or lots of people continuously coming in and out of your home, you should steam clean your carpets more frequently for optimal hygiene.

High-traffic areas should also be specifically targeted when steam cleaning your carpets. The frequency of carpet cleaning should also be increased if you have allergies or asthma, as the steam cleaning process will help to remove any dust, dirt and allergens that accumulate in your carpets.

Which is better wet or dry carpet cleaning?

Whether wet or dry carpet cleaning is better really depends on your carpet and the type of dirt or stain you are trying to remove. In general, wet carpet cleaning often involves using hot water extraction, which reaches deep down into the fibers to remove dirt, dust, allergens and other debris.

This method is often considered the most effective way to remove deep-down dirt, allergens, pet hair and dander, embedded soil and heavy traffic in the carpet. Dry carpet cleaning can be better for a few types of carpets, like Berber, since water left behind in the carpet can cause the fibers to swell or fall apart.

Dry carpet cleaning systems generally involve chemicals and work by crystallizing the dirt, dust and other debris before they are sucked up with a vacuum cleaner. This method is sometimes used in cases where water can’t or shouldn’t be used, or when leaving the space publicly accessible.

In terms of eco-friendliness, wet carpet cleaning is generally considered to be more effective. Many dry carpet cleaning systems rely on chemical-based detergents, which can have negative consequences on your health, the environment and your carpet if not handled properly.

Ultimately, wet or dry cleaning really depends on the type of carpet you have and the dirt and stains you are trying to remove.

Can carpet last 20 years?

Yes, carpet can last up to 20 years if you take proper care of it. To make your carpet last as long as possible, you should vacuum it at least once a week, spot clean it whenever spills occur, and employ expert cleaning on a regular basis.

Professional hot water extraction should be done every 12-18 months, depending on the traffic in your home. Additionally, using doormats and using the right cleaning products in small quantities will help keep your rug in good condition for years to come.

Lastly, make sure that your subfloor is in good condition, as a damaged subfloor can cause premature carpet wear. Taking these steps can help ensure your carpet lasts for up to two decades.
